Sadly, Brenaeya Hardge posting her best game of the season wasn't enough to lead Agua Fria over Dysart on Tuesday. Hardge rushed for 115 yards and a touchdown on only seven carries, and also picked up 35 receiving yards, good enough to set a new career-high in rushing yards in the process. The bulk of those rushing yards came from one huge play: a run that gained an incredible 70 yards.
Hardge and Agua Fria will be playing in front of their home fans against Paradise Honors at 6:00 p.m. on Tuesday. Agua Fria has been struggling at home and they will enter the game having lost eight straight home games dating back to last season. Will Hardge and Co. be able to turn things around?
